The World of A Richardson, Chris. Saturday, February 16, 2013. Polyphasic sleep cycles: Day 1. Recently, I've been looking into polyphasic sleep cycles. The word is pretty self explanatory - instead of a single sleep at night, you have multiple sleeps throughout the day. The most extreme of these is called the uberman cycle. In this cycle you sleep for 20 minutes every 4 hours and apparently, that's all you need! Can you imagine how much you could do in a day with only 2 hours of sleep?
